肺 (fèi) refers to lungs - the organ in the body responsible for breathing and exchanging oxygen and carbon dioxide. It is located in the chest and is essential for respiration.
心 (xīn) refers to the heart, both as a physical organ. It is responsible for pumping blood throughout the body.

1. 肺脏 (fèi zàng) - This is a more specific term for "lung" and refers to the actual organ in the body. It can also be translated as "pulmonary organ."
2. 肺部 (fèi bù) - This term refers to the area of the body where the lungs are located. It can be translated as "pulmonary region" or "pulmonary area."
